Transaction 665848aa8a0a42e99abb05b4187bc005270d2e2596d68eaa6890903714321f24
1 Input
1 Output
-
665848aa8a0a42e99abb05b4187bc005270d2e2596d68eaa6890903714321f24:0
- value
- 2521200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8d6c99b2d1b86785d7d9f180bd84c01b5642f41 OP_EQUAL
- address
- 3QNkopJxQDVGY92TvWuY2bi61LR2P2RMn2